Google organizes second Android Developer Challenge

Google at its developer conference, Google I / O in San Francisco announced its second competition for Android programmers. From August, developers can submit their applications in ten categories including games, social networking, travel and education.

Each application must be proposed only for a category. The applications for Android 1.5 must be programmed and English. Other terms and conditions are to follow in June.

For all proposals submitted program meets Google a pre-selection. In the second round of the Android user can then elect the winners from 200 proposals. For each of the ten categories, three winners will be awarded to receive 100,000, 50,000 and 25,000 dollars. The overall winner of the two-stage competition across all categories to win $ 150,000. The runner up receives $ 50,000 overall, finishing third in the overall standings to go $ 25,000. The winners will be announced in mid-November.
